General Info

In Block

18ef4637549d2c2088e6ddef0548c6de04db1aaf26f043a5a506bcc6e3c2d3aa

In block height

2585535

Total Input

1046575.5378048 RDD

Total Output

1046658.30187598 RDD

Transaction Details